Tendon Ligament Repair

Meaning

The complex biological process of restoring the structural integrity and tensile strength of dense connective tissues following injury or microtrauma. This repair involves a coordinated sequence of inflammation, proliferation, and matrix remodeling, leading to the synthesis of new collagen fibers. Clinically, interventions are focused on accelerating and enhancing the quality of this regenerative process to ensure full functional recovery and prevent chronic weakness.
